Daniel Kaluuya, the British star actor who rose to fame in the critically acclaimed film Get Out, has become a household name since his breakout performance. The actor has gone on to feature in a range of other popular films and television series, solidifying himself as one of the most renowned and sought-after actors of his generation.

Born and raised in London, Kaluuya made his acting debut in the British television drama Skins. This performance put him on the map, and he went on to act in a variety of British dramas, such as Black Mirror and Doctor Who, before getting his big break in Hollywood.

Kaluuya initially gained widespread recognition for his role in the horror film Get Out, directed by Jordan Peele. The movie became a smash hit, and Kaluuya was quickly earmarked as the next big thing in Hollywood. He received critical acclaim for his role as Chris Washington, a protagonist who finds himself in a perilous situations after visiting his girlfriend’s family in a largely white, middle-class suburb.

Following Get Out, Kaluuya continued to flourish. He starred in various other well-known films and television shows, including the Marvel blockbuster Black Panther and the Steve McQueen–directed crime drama Widows. In Black Panther, Kaluuya portrayed W’kabi, an ally of the main character T’Challa, while in Widows, he played Jatemme Manning, a brutal enforcer for a political dynasty in Chicago.

Kaluuya’s critical and commercial success is undeniable, but perhaps even more impressive is his commitment to using his platform to speak out about important issues. A vocal proponent of increased diversity and inclusion in the film industry, Kaluuya has spoken out against the lack of opportunities for actors of color and the need for greater representation in the media.

In a recent interview with GQ Magazine, Kaluuya discussed his experience growing up as a black actor in the UK, emphasizing that the “systemic racism” in the industry makes the road to success more difficult for performers of color. He noted that his own journey to fame was filled with setbacks and obstacles, but he remained steadfast in his determination, knowing that he had a responsibility to represent himself and others like him on-screen.

Aside from his work in front of the camera, Kaluuya is also involved in the film industry behind the scenes. He is a producer and writer, with credits in both television and film. His most recent project, the film Queen & Slim, which he produced, was praised for its powerful writing and performances, and it explored the subject of police brutality and the continued oppression of black people in America.
